Nanoparticles iri kuwedzera kushandiswa mukutsvakurudza uye indasitiri nekuda kwekuwedzerwa kwezvinhu zvichienzaniswa nehuwandu hwezvinhu.Nanoparticles inogadzirwa ne ultrafine particles isingasviki 100 nm indiameter.Ichi ndicho chimwe chinhu chinokosha, asi chakasarudzwa nokuti muhukuru uhwu hukuru hwekutanga zviratidzo zve "surface effects" uye zvimwe zvisingawanzoitiki zvinowanikwa mu nanoparticles.Izvi zviduku zvinogadzirwa kubva kunhamba huru, inogadzirwa zvakananga kubva kune nhamba huru yenoparticles. maatomu anoratidzwa pamusoro pepamusoro.Zvakaratidzirwa kuti maitiro uye maitiro ezvigadzirwa zvinoshanduka zvakanyanya kana zvichivakwa kubva kune nanoscale.Mimwe mienzaniso yekuvandudza kunoitika kana kuwedzera kuoma uye simba, magetsi uye kupisa kwemhepo kunosanganiswa nanoparticles.

Alumina nanoparticlesinogona kugadzirwa nemaitiro mazhinji, anosanganisira bhora rekugaya, sol-gel, pyrolysis, sputtering, hydrothermal, uye laser ablation.Laser ablation inzira yakajairika yekugadzira nanoparticles nekuti inogona kugadzirwa mugasi, vacuum kana liquid.Ichifananidzwa nedzimwe nzira, nzira iyi ine zvakanakira zvekukurumidza uye yakakwira yelaser zvinhu. zviri nyore kuunganidza pane nanoparticles munzvimbo dzine gasi. Munguva ichangopfuura, chemist paMax-Planck-Institut für Kohlenforschung muMülheim an der Ruhr vakawana nzira yekugadzira corundum, inozivikanwawo sealpha-alumina, nenzira ye nanoparticles vachishandisa nzira iri nyore ye mechanical, a Very stable.ball mill.
